Hinsdale Magazine Group (HMG): What distinguishes you from other surgeons?

Dr. Michael Byun: I think it’s my understanding of facial anatomy as living tissues in layers. After graduating from Northwestern University Medical School and completing my Plastic Surgery fellowship, for which I was the inaugural fellow of an integrated, combined seven-year program, I developed a distinct surgical technique, The Byun Lift. Patients who align with my philosophy and seek my specialized skills experience exceptional outcomes. I believe I have a unique understanding of facial anatomy and meticulous surgical direction.

HMG: What is your philosophy, and how did this lead to The Byun Lift technique?

Dr. Byun: I was dissatisfied with the unnatural results of traditional facelift techniques, which often

involved skin excision – thus leading to a stretched mouth and fat grafting – resulting in a round, stuffed face.  For these reasons, I began exploring alternative approaches as a fellow some 25 years ago.  My artistic background provided the dexterity to explore the role of facial muscles in aging.  Discovering muscle descent as a key contributor, I developed The Byun Lift.

HMG: What is The Byun Lift?

Dr. Byun: The Byun Lift restores a natural, youthful look by focusing on muscle repair and tissue preservation, addressing both natural aging and/or complications from previous cosmetic procedure results.  Unlike the conventional approach, where 99% of surgeons lift facial skin and tissues laterally towards the ears, The Byun Lift technique repositions the muscles upward and inward towards the midline of the face by use of an endoscope.  This precise repositioning returns the muscles to their original, pre-aging location, providing a physiologically accurate and superior correction.  This method not only lifts but also restores the underlying structures in layers, leading to more natural and long-lasting results.  Patients often request The Byun Lift to recapture their youthful appearance, addressing both natural aging and the negative side effects of prior cosmetic procedures.

HMG:  Can you help patients with problems or complications resulting from other cosmetic procedures or previous facelifts?

Dr. Byun: My specialization, rooted in trauma and pediatric reconstructive surgery, equips me with

advanced skills in tissue repair by use of an endoscope.  Achieving a natural, attractive correction to reverse what has already been done is contingent on the patient’s existing condition.  I offer thorough consultations to educate and guide individuals through their options.
